Write an equation in slope-intercept form of the line that passes through (-1, 4) and (0, 2).
arsen [322]

Answer:

y=-2x+2

Step-by-step explanation:

Hi there!

Slope-intercept form: y=mx+b where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ept (the value of y when the line crosses the y-axis)

<u>1) Determine the slope</u>

m=\fr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1} where the two given points are (x_1,y_1) and (x_2,y_2)

Plug in the given points (-1, 4) and (0, 2)

=\frac{2-4}{0-(-1)}\\=\frac{-2}{0+1}\\=\frac{-2}{1}\\= -2

Therefore, the slope of the line is -2. Plug this into y=mx+b:

y=-2x+b

<u>2) Determine the y-intercept</u>

y=-2x+b

Recall that the y-intercept is the value of y when the line crosses the y-axis, meaning that the y-intercept occurs when x is equal to 0.

One of the given points is (0,2). Notice how y=2 when x=0. Therefore, the y-intercept of the line is 2.

Plug this back into the equation:

y=-2x+2
